So the countdown finally ended and within minutes the internet ran rife with speculation about what this new video entailed. Some interesting things to note in the teaser trailer titled ‘KeepItClean’, the date is 2552, set in New Mombassa and it looks like the Orbital Drop Shock Troopers (O.D.S.T) will play a major role. Could it be squad based? With the clear indication of Halo 3 within the teaser, it would seem that this new title may well be an expansion on the Halo 3 campaign.

Bungie has been teasing gamers with the prospect of a new IP since E3 when their Official Announcement” was pull by MS Head Office moments before it was supposed to become public with the explanation that the announcement was for a “dedicated event” in the future and would serve no purpose if it was announced now. hmmm….
Not everyone was happy about it, especially Bungie Community head Luke Smith who went public on their official website expressing his sadness and anger at having to let fans down so close to the time.
Which is understandable given the huge interest generated by the IP. Here’s what he had to say on the matter at the time:
“As upset and frustrated as we know folks are, we hope it’s at least a small comfort that our fans know we share their disappointment. A metric ton of man hours went into getting something ready to show and it’s disappointing to not be able to share it. But, the upside is that it’s all stuff you’ll still see further down the road.
“As much as fans wanted to believe otherwise, this is in fact, the truth and not a cruel hoax or prank. E3 is winding down and there are no plans to make a surprise announcement later this week.”

Phil Spencer, head of Microsoft Gaming Studios (MGS) discussed the various plans around what MS were doing with several titles and new IP’s, three of which he claimed to be “working on Halo projects” in an excellent 3 part interview with GameIndustry.biz earlier this month.
He discussed at length the closure of Ensemble Studios once Halo Wars was on shelves in 2009. During the studio wind up, eveidence has been uncovered of a Halo MMO (see art and prototype effects, characters, vehicles) and during the 3 part interview he mentions future plans for the Halo Franchise.
